#150883 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#150883 is composed of 8.2% red, 3.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 246.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 27.3%. #150883 color hex could be obtained by blending #2a10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#150883 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#150883 has RGB values of R:21, G:8,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1378435.

Shades and Tints of #150883
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000002 is the darkest color, while #f0e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#150883
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434348 is the less saturated color, while #110388 is the most saturated one.
